Senior Recruiter
The Role
The Senior Recruiter will support client hiring managers with filling their vacancies to target start dates, ensuring all quality thresholds and SLA/KPIs are met. They will deliver excellent recruitment services to the client in line with agreed service levels, acting as the custodian of candidate quality and the hiring manager experience, working in conjunction with colleagues in teams such as Sourcing and Administration. Senior Recruiters will be aligned to high-touch client business units or stakeholder groups that require additional attention. This may involve more rounds of interviews, more data/insight-led consultation, more complex offer negotiation, intricate reward structures, or interfacing with more senior hiring managers. They will follow a high-touch workflow, investing more time at each stage of the recruitment process than a Recruiter.

Pay
For this role, the initial expected remuneration for US is 72,500 USD - 103,400 USD and Canada - $76,000 CAD - 100,000 CAD plus applicable benefits.
Benefits
U.S. Medical/Rx, Dental, Vision, Spending Accounts, Life, Voluntary Benefits, 401(k), Paid Holidays/Vacation/Sick Time, Performance Bonus
Canada: Supplemental Medical/Dental/Vision, Life, Disability, RRSP/DPSP, Paid Holidays/Vacation/Sick Time, Paid Parental Leave, Performance Bonus
